Understanding Cervicogenic Headaches

Cervicogenic headaches are secondary headaches caused by a disorder in the cervical spine or its associated structures, such as the muscles, joints, ligaments, and nerves. They are typically unilateral (on one side) and are often accompanied by neck pain or stiffness. The pain can be referred from the neck to the head, and it may be felt at the base of the skull or radiate over the head and face. Unlike primary headaches (e.g., tension-type headaches, migraines),  cervicogenic headaches are secondary to an underlying cervical spine disorder.

Common causes of cervicogenic headaches include:

  1. Cervical spine dysfunction – Dysfunction in the cervical facet joints or intervertebral discs can lead to referred pain in the head.
  2. Muscle tension – Tightness in the neck muscles (e.g., upper trapezius, levator scapulae) can contribute to headache formation.
  3. Nerve involvement – Irritation or compression of the cervical nerves, such as the greater occipital nerve, can trigger headache symptoms.
  4. Postural abnormalities – Poor posture, such as forward head posture, may strain the cervical spine, leading to the development of headaches.

Physical Therapy Evaluation for Cervicogenic Headaches

The physical therapy evaluation for cervicogenic headaches is multi-faceted, and its primary purpose is to identify the cervical spine dysfunctions and musculoskeletal imbalances that are contributing to the headaches. The evaluation process typically includes the following components:

  1. Patient History: A thorough history is essential for understanding the patient’s symptoms, triggers, and any previous treatments. The clinician should inquire about the onset, frequency, duration, and intensity of the headaches. It is also important to ask about associated neck pain, stiffness, or muscle tenderness, as well as any aggravating factors such as prolonged sitting, poor posture, or neck movements.
  2. Symptom Pattern and Referral: In cervicogenic headaches, the headache pain often originates in the neck and refers to the head. The clinician should assess the pattern of headache referral to identify any specific areas of the head or face that are affected. This can help differentiate cervicogenic headaches from other types of headaches.
  3. Physical Examination: The physical exam includes a thorough assessment of the cervical spine, range of motion, muscle strength, and posture. Key areas of assessment include:
    • Range of Motion (ROM): Limited or painful cervical motion, particularly in flexion, extension, and rotation, is often observed in patients with cervicogenic headaches.
    • Palpation: Palpating the cervical spine and surrounding muscles (e.g., trapezius, levator scapulae, suboccipital muscles) can help identify areas of tenderness or muscle spasm.
    • Joint Mobility: Joint dysfunction in the cervical facet joints is common in cervicogenic headaches. Joint mobilization techniques can be used to assess for hypomobility in the cervical spine.
    • Postural Assessment: A postural analysis may reveal abnormalities such as forward head posture, rounded shoulders, or excessive upper cervical extension, which can contribute to the development of headaches.
  4. Special Tests: Several special tests may be performed to assess for cervicogenic headaches:
    • Cervical Flexion-Rotation Test: This test helps identify dysfunction in the cervical spine by assessing the patient’s ability to rotate the head while flexing the neck. A limitation in rotation may indicate dysfunction in the cervical joints or soft tissues.
    • Spurling’s Test: This test involves applying axial compression to the cervical spine while the head is tilted to one side. Pain radiating down the arm may indicate nerve root involvement, while localized neck pain suggests cervicogenic headache.
  5. Neurological Screening: Although cervicogenic headaches are primarily musculoskeletal in origin, neurological symptoms such as numbness, tingling, or weakness should be assessed to rule out other pathologies (e.g., herniated discs, radiculopathy).

Physical Therapy Management of Cervicogenic Headaches

Once a thorough evaluation has been completed and a diagnosis of cervicogenic headache is made, the physical therapist can design an individualized treatment plan. The primary focus of physical therapy management is to reduce pain, improve cervical spine mobility, strengthen supporting muscles, and restore proper posture. Evidence-based interventions for managing cervicogenic headaches include:

  1. Manual Therapy: Manual therapy techniques, such as joint mobilizations and soft tissue manipulation, are effective in improving cervical spine mobility and reducing pain. Joint mobilizations can address restricted cervical facet joints, while soft tissue techniques like myofascial release can relieve muscle tension and spasm in the neck and upper back.
  2. Exercise Therapy: A well-structured exercise program is essential for strengthening the muscles of the neck, upper back, and shoulders. Specific exercises can target muscles such as the deep cervical flexors, upper trapezius, and scapular stabilizers. Strengthening these muscles helps improve posture, reduce strain on the cervical spine, and prevent future headaches.
    • Neck Flexor Strengthening: Strengthening the deep cervical flexors (e.g., longus colli) can help reduce forward head posture and improve cervical stability.
    • Scapular Stabilization: Exercises that focus on scapular stability, such as rows and scapular retractions, can improve shoulder posture and reduce tension on the cervical spine.
  3. Posture Correction: Poor posture, particularly forward head posture, is a major contributing factor to cervicogenic headaches. Physical therapists can teach patients how to maintain neutral cervical alignment during daily activities, especially when sitting for prolonged periods or using electronic devices.
  4. Ergonomic Education: In addition to postural correction, patients should receive ergonomic education to optimize their workstation setup. This includes adjusting chair height, screen positioning, and keyboard placement to reduce neck strain.
  5. Patient Education: Educating the patient about their condition, the importance of posture, and strategies for self-management is a vital aspect of physical therapy. Teaching relaxation techniques, such as deep breathing and mindfulness, can help patients manage stress and reduce muscle tension.

Outcomes and Prognosis

The prognosis for patients with cervicogenic headaches varies depending on the severity of the condition and the effectiveness of the treatment plan. Research indicates that physical therapy interventions, particularly manual therapy and exercise, can lead to significant improvements in pain levels, cervical mobility, and quality of life. Many patients experience long-term relief from cervicogenic headaches following an appropriate course of physical therapy, especially when combined with postural correction and ergonomic modifications.
